Old Bay is a staple in many kitchens, especially in the Mid-Atlantic, known for its rich blend of celery salt, paprika, black pepper, and other spices. When combined with the natural sweetness of honey, it transforms into a versatile sauce, perfect for dipping, drizzling, or marinating.

Easy Old Bay Honey Sauce Recipe
Ingredients:

½ cup honey

2 tablespoons mayonnaise (optional, for a smooth consistency)

1 tablespoon Old Bay relish

1 tablespoon Dijon mustard or yellow mustard

1 tablespoon apple cider vinegar or lemon juice

1 teaspoon hot sauce (optional, for extra heat)

Salt to taste

Directions:

Mix the ingredients: In a small mixing bowl, whisk together the honey, mayonnaise (if using), Old Bay relish, mustard, vinegar or lemon juice, and hot sauce until smooth.

Taste and adjust: Add salt if needed and adjust seasonings to taste—add honey for sweetness, add Old Bay for heat.

Chill before serving: Let the sauce sit in the refrigerator for at least 15–30 minutes to let the flavors meld.

Serve and enjoy: Use as a dipping sauce, drizzle over grilled dishes, or brush over meat in the last few minutes before cooking.

Recipe Variations

Want to try this honey Old Bay sauce recipe in your own way? Here are a few variations to try:

Spicy version: Add hot sauce, cayenne pepper, or minced jalapeño for extra heat.

Garlic lover tip: Stir in 1 teaspoon minced garlic or garlic powder.

Creamy ranch dressing: Stir in 1 tablespoon ranch dressing for a tangy, creamy sauce.

Butter sauce: Melt 2 tablespoons butter into the sauce for a creamy sauce that’s perfect for shrimp or chicken wings.

Storage tips

Refrigerate: Store the sauce in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 1 week.

Freezing: Not recommended because the texture of the honey and mayonnaise will change after freezing.
